Former Saline County doctor Brian Burns has been sentenced to 20 years in state prison for attempting to hire someone to kidnap the late Michael Henshaw, the state’s attorney prosecuting a murder case against him.
Henshaw died after a fall in his home last year. Investigators ruled out foul play.
The 58-year-old Burns’ legal trouble began when he was charged with the murder of his wife, Carla Burns. That trial will soon get underway.
